Q: Is 8,686,446 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 8,686,446 is not a prime number.

Why is 8,686,446 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 8686446 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 47 94 141 282 30,803 61,606 92,409 184,818 1,447,741 2,895,482 4,343,223 and 8,686,446, with no remainder.

Since 8,686,446 cannot be divided by just 1 and 8,686,446, it is not a prime number.
